A nurse in an emergency department is assessing a client who has hyperthermia.
Which of the following findings should the nurse identify as an indication that the
client has heat exhaustion?

A: Hallucinations

B: Vomiting

C: Bradycardia

D: Seizures - (ANSWER)B: Vomiting



A nurse is developing an in-service for a group of coworkers about adolescents'
reactions to death. Which of the following information should the nurse include
when discussion an adolescent's response to death?

A: Adolescents cope with death better than children of other ages.

B: Adolescents view funeral services as an opportunity for closure.

C: Adolescents are more concerned with the past than the present or future.

D: Adolescents often alienate themselves from their peers when grieving. -
(ANSWER)D: Adolescents often alienate themselves from their peers when
grieving.



A nurse is providing teaching to a client who is experiencing malabsorption
related to lactose intolerance. Which of the following foods should the nurse
recommend to the client as the best nondairy source of calcium?

A: Ground beef

,2|Page


B: Collard greens

C: Cauliflower

D: Walnuts - (ANSWER)B: Collard greens



A nurse is caring for a client who is receiving heparin therapy and has an aPTT of
92 seconds. Which of the following medications should the nurse anticipate the
provider might prescribe for the client?

A: Leucovorin

B: Vitamin K

C: Deferoxamine

D: Protamine - (ANSWER)D: Protamine

A nurse is providing teaching to the parent of an infant who has gastroesophageal
reflux about home care. Which of the following statements by the parent
indicates an understanding of the teaching?

A: "I should feed my infant a larger amount of formula less frequently."

, 3|Page


B: "I should feed my infant a bottle of formula within 1 hour of bedtime."

C: "I should place my infant on his side to sleep."

D: "I should add 1 teaspoon of rice cereal to my infant's formula." - (ANSWER)D:
"I should add 1 teaspoon of rice cereal to my infant's formula."



A nurse is reviewing the laboratory report of a client who is taking exenatide to
treat type 2 diabetes mellitus. The nurse should recognize that which of the
following laboratory results is an indication of an adverse reaction to the
medication?

A: HbA1c 6.8%

B: Hct 45%

C: Creatinine 0.9 mg/dL

D: Lipase 185 units/L - (ANSWER)D: Lipase 185 units/L



A nurse is assessing a client who is receiving morphine via a PCA pump to manage
postoperative pain. The client has a heart rate of 66/min and a respiratory rate of
9/min. Which of the following medications should the nurse anticipate the
provider will prescribe for the client?

A: Naloxone

B: Flumazenil

C: Acetylcysteine

D: Glucagon - (ANSWER)A: Naloxone
